Starting a Successful Daycare: A Step-by-Step Guide

Embarking on the journey of creating a daycare can be both rewarding. To ensure success, it's vital to follow a well-defined plan.

Here's a comprehensive guide to help you steer the process:

  • Begin by thoughtfully exploring the local daycare industry.
  • Develop a strong business plan that details your mission, target demographics, and financial projections.
  • Acquire the required licenses, permits, and coverage to legally operate your daycare.
  • Identify a suitable facility that meets all safety standards.
  • Stock the space with age-appropriate equipment and design a stimulating and nurturing learning setting.
  • Employ dedicated and loving childcare staff who are committed to providing high-quality care.
  • Implement clear procedures for registration, schedules, and interaction with parents.
  • Advertise your daycare to reach your desired audience.
  • Regularly evaluate your operations and seek feedback from parents to guarantee the best possible experience for children.

By following these steps, you can effectively launch a thriving daycare that provides exceptional care and development opportunities for young students.

Building Your Dream Daycare: Franchise vs. Independent}

Starting a daycare is a rewarding journey, but choosing the right path can make all the difference. Are you considering diving into this exciting world as a franchise owner or forging your own independent route? Both options offer unique advantages and challenges. Franchises provide a proven system, established brand recognition, and ongoing support. But, they often come with strict guidelines. Independent daycares allow for customized approaches but require more upfront effort in building your reputation.

Ultimately, the best choice depends on your personality.

  • Weigh| your financial resources, management style, and commitment level.
  • Explore both franchise opportunities and independent start-up processes thoroughly.
  • Connect with existing daycare owners for valuable perspectives.

Developing a Flourishing Childcare Center Business Model

Providing Daycare Business Plan exceptional childcare needs a robust business model that ensures both superiority of care and sustainable growth. A flourishing childcare center must cater the needs of children, parents, and staff while remaining economically viable.

One key component is providing a variety of programs to meet diverse needs, such as full-day attention, part-time availability, and specialized programs for infants.

Moreover, cultivating strong relationships with parents is crucial. Regular communication, transparent policies, and engaging events can improve trust and involvement.

Ultimately, a flourishing childcare center aims to create a nurturing environment where children can thrive and parents feel confident in their decision.
